A tale of contestation, disciples, and damned : the lessons of the spread of globalization into Trinidad and Tobago

Auteur :
RIDDELL, B.

Description :
The focus is the debate over the costs and benefits of international incorporation which occurred in Trinidad and Tobago with structural adjustment programmes. The country serves as a window into a murky process, for the contest has often been unrecoverable and subterranean.
